Course Overview

Delegates gain a practical understanding of financial reporting and budgeting processes. The course covers data interpretation, budget planning, and variance analysis. Participants learn how to align financial management with strategic objectives. The programme equips professionals to prepare, present, and monitor financial information that supports sound business decisions.

Course Topics

Budgeting Fundamentals

  • Understand the principles and objectives of effective budgeting systems.
  • Differentiate between budget types to suit various organisational needs.
  • Apply incremental and zero-based budgeting approaches in practice.
  • Align departmental budgets with overall financial goals.

Financial Reporting Essentials

  • Explain the key components of financial statements and their interrelationships.
  • Prepare accurate reports following accepted accounting principles.
  • Identify errors and inconsistencies through reconciliation processes.
  • Ensure compliance with financial reporting standards and best practice.

Interpreting Financial Data for Decision-Making

  • Translate complex financial information into actionable insights for management decisions.
  • Use ratio, trend, and variance analysis to evaluate organisational performance.
  • Assess financial indicators to guide planning and investment priorities.
  • Communicate analytical findings effectively to support data-driven strategy.

Budgetary Control and Accountability

  • Implement budget monitoring systems and variance tracking mechanisms.
  • Promote accountability through transparent reporting and delegated authority.
  • Develop corrective action plans when financial performance deviates from targets.
  • Foster a results-oriented culture through disciplined financial management.

Stakeholder Reporting and Communication

  • Prepare clear, concise, and visually engaging financial reports for diverse stakeholders.
  • Tailor communication for executive, board, and operational audiences.
  • Strengthen stakeholder trust through transparency and accuracy in reporting.
  • Present findings confidently using data visualisation and summary dashboards.
